What is recorded here

In level farmland. Well-preserved roughly circular rath (diam. 49m) defined by a bank of earth and stone. A bank running through the interior from roughly NE to SW divides the monument into two distinct levels, that to the SE being 1.2m lower than that to the NW. A gap (Wth 3m) at ENE may be original. On inspection in 1974 Wheeler (SMR file) noted the presence of a fosse and slight traces of an outer bank at S; no visible surface trace of these features survives. Compiled by: Galway Archaeological Survey, UCG Date of upload: 18 June 2019
